All rights reserved. http://www.usgwarchives.net/copyright.htm http://www.usgwarchives.net/pa/adams/ _______________________________________________ Albert H. Wildasin Albert H. Wildasin, of near Littlestown, died Sunday, June 15th, after a lingering illness from heart failure and dropsy. He was aged 55 years. The deceased was a son of the late Mr. and Mrs. Jacob Wildasin, of Adams county, and was married to Miss Madilla Feeser, who survives, together with two sons, Artie F., of York, and Brook S., at home; and one daughter, Mrs. Milton Cline, of Pennville; also, two brothers, Jacob Wildasin, of Union township, and Reuben Wildasin, of near Littlestown, and one sister, Mrs. David Sell, of the same place. Funeral Wednesday, June 18th, brief services at the house at 9 a.m., further services and interment at Christ Reformed church, Rev. Dr. F. S. Lindaman officiating. Friends and relatives are invited to attend the funeral. The Hanover Herald – Saturday, June 21, 1913
